Memorial Title 2Lt A Corrall
|
|
Summary
|
| Derbyshire War Memorials: a description of a WW1 war memorial commemorating 2Lt A Corrall, comprising an addition to a gravestone in the churchyard at the Church of St Giles, Old Matlock, Derbyshire.

Locations
|
Last known location: Churchyard Church of St Giles Church St Matlock Derbyshire
|
Nearest postcode: DE4 3BZ
NGR: SK 29936 59807 ±5m (Map opens in new window)
|
Location details: Northwest of the church, on the right side of the central path when walking up the hill.
|
|
|
Type
|
| Overall type: Addition to gravestone.
|
Overall condition: Fair. The inscription is legible.
|
|
|
Description:
Additional wording on a family gravestone. Limestone kerbs have a broad inner chamfer bearing inlaid inscriptions in upright decorative lettering.

Inscription
|
| North kerb:
|
EMMA CORRALL OF LUTTERWORTH, LEICESTERSHIRE. DIED 2[ND] OCTOBER 1935. AGED 89 YEARS.
|
| South kerb:
|
ALSO 2ND LT A. CORRALL 2ND DORSETS KILL[ED AT] "KUT" 24TH DECEMBER 1915. AGED 37 YEARS.
[Some lettering damaged or obscured by vegetation.]

History and Conservation
|
October 1980: The memorial lies within the Old Matlock Conservation Area first designated in that month.
22nd February, 2019: The memorial was surveyed by Roy Branson and Alan Willmot. It was in fair condition.
